مشکل در رسم نمودار

Collapse
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• azadeh sharifi
    • 2016/02/28
    • 3

    مشکل در رسم نمودار

    سلام

    یه نمودار دارم که می خوام وقتی اطلاعات را از جدول میخونه اگه مقدار اون داده صفر باشه اصلا رسمش نکنه. در واقع یکسری اطلاعات روزانه وجود داره که در قالب یه گراف نشون داده میشه در نتیجه برای روزهای آینده مقدارش صفره و می خوام وقتی نمودار کشیده شده اون قسمتها رو نشون نده.
    ممنونم از بابت کمکی که بهم می کنید. خیلی مهمه
    فایل نمونه سوال را گذاشتم. ممنونم
    سوال.xlsx
    Last edited by azadeh sharifi; 2016/02/28, 15:39.
  • shamsololama

    • 2010/02/15
    • 940

    #2
    با درودفراوان

    با کد نویسی میشه این کار رو انجام داد

    کد PHP:

    Private Sub CommandButton1_Click()
    Dim mDim c As Range
    For Each c In Range("T3:t1000")
    If 
    c.Value 0 Then 
       m 
    c.Row
    End 
    If
    Next
       ActiveSheet
    .ChartObjects("Chart 1").Activate 
         ActiveChart
    .SetSourceData Source:=Sheets(1).Range("s3:t" m)   
      
    Range("A1").Select
    End Sub 
    با این کد اول بررسی میکنیم که تا چه سطری از ستون تی از صفر بزرگتر هست و بعد محدود برای چارت را همانجا در نظر میگیریم
    فایل های پیوست شده
    ---------------------------------------------------------------------------------------------------
    بمانیم تا کاری کنیم ،نه کاری کنیم تا بمانیم [size=x-small](دکتر شریعتی)[/size]
    shamsololama@yahoo.com
    09177733411

    کامنت

    • امين اسماعيلي
      مدير تالار ويژوال بيسيك

      • 2013/01/17
      • 1198
      • 84.00

      #3
      ba drod farabvan az ostade azizam , ostad shamsololama
      ba namgozari va sotone komaki ham be tarighi digar anjam shod shayd jahaye dige be kare baghie omad
      فایل های پیوست شده
      در پناه خداوندگار ایران زمین باشید و پیروز

      کامنت

      • hmmavi
        • 2015/01/04
        • 1

        #4
        با سلام
        با استفاده از pivot table میتونید Slicer برای تراز مالی اضافه کرده و فقط عدد 0 رو از حالت انتخاب دربیارید. (نمونه Sheet5 فایل پیوست)
        فایل های پیوست شده

        کامنت

        • azadeh sharifi
          • 2016/02/28
          • 3

          #5
          چه راه حل خوبی بود. خیلی خیلی سپاسگزارم

          کامنت

          چند لحظه..